Output ed4038d3f314c61915eed62032879e5fc2bea90b9b26bd8460d72f9b0cf40e5b:0

value
570740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b16316686459f55997e3d47e971fae9eae4b36cf OP_EQUAL
address
3HrxEDiVWwb6ktZaJham1QXGYhLRti1rwe
transaction
ed4038d3f314c61915eed62032879e5fc2bea90b9b26bd8460d72f9b0cf40e5b
spent
true